The Importance of Support for Dementia Care

Grief and emotional challenges related to dementia are often misunderstood, as if they should be managed quietly or endured alone. In reality, caring for a loved one with dementia or coping with its effects can feel overwhelming, isolating, and exhausting. Whether you are managing anticipatory grief, ambiguous loss, sudden changes, or end-of-life transitions, these experiences can bring sadness, frustration, guilt, confusion, and deep longing. At Blume Therapy and Wellness, we see you, we hear you, and we hold space for all of these feelings.

Dementia impacts every part of life. The stress of caregiving, the heartbreak of witnessing decline, and the uncertainty of illness can leave you feeling disconnected and emotionally drained. Therapy provides a safe and compassionate space to process these experiences, release the weight you’ve been carrying, and find guidance and support through the challenges of dementia.
